Passerelle du Bisse (Suspension Bridge)

Passerelle du Bisse (Suspension Bridge)

Mid-way along the Bisse du Ro trail

A thrilling 124-meter suspension bridge, 80 meters above the ground, offering breathtaking valley views.

The Bisse Irrigation Canals

The Bisse Irrigation Canals

Along the entire Bisse du Ro trail

Walk alongside ancient, man-made water channels carved into the mountainside, a testament to local ingenuity.

Tseuzier Dam Views

Tseuzier Dam Views

Western side of the valley

Reach the impressive Tseuzier dam for panoramic vistas and a sense of accomplishment after your hike.

Planning Your Visit

Embrace the Heights (Carefully!)

The Bisse du Ro features narrow wooden walkways along sheer rock faces with significant drops. While many find it exhilarating, those with vertigo should reconsider or opt for the detour. It's a unique experience, but safety first! Reddit

Logistics for Your Hike

Parking is available at the Bisse du Ro entrance. If you hike to the Tseuzier dam, be prepared for a long bus ride back to Crans-Montana or a return hike. Plan your transport in advance to avoid hassle. Reddit

"I enjoy walking to the suspension bridge and back, which usually takes around 1 hour and 15 minutes. It’s a flat, scenic hike—ideal for sunny days as the trail is shaded by plenty of trees. However, it’s not suitable for children, as certain parts of the path run alongside steep valley edges that can be hazardous."

Najla Al-Essa

"It's so great that the irrigation waterways, called bisse, created together by the local farmers in Wallis many centuries ago have now been partly turned into hiking paths. These are more or less difficult, in the case of the Ro it's easy to hike and you do not even need sticks to make it to the Tseuzier dam on the western side of the valley. The problem is you have to hike back if you came by car to the Ro parking or take a long bus ride back to Crans where you started."

The hike is a unique experience along ancient irrigation canals, featuring narrow wooden walkways clinging to cliff faces and a spectacular suspension bridge. It's generally considered an easy to moderate hike. InstagramReddit

Walking to the suspension bridge and back typically takes about 1 hour and 15 minutes. Hiking to the Tseuzier dam and back can take significantly longer, potentially a full day. Reddit

While exhilarating, certain sections with steep drops and narrow paths can be hazardous, especially for those with vertigo or without proper caution. Reddit

The main highlight is the 'Passerelle du Bisse,' a long suspension bridge suspended 80 meters above the ground, offering incredible views. Instagram
